Output 74aa36bed4200926e05d78666c19d66c6e3c3280520da69ebc6658815acf6695:0

value
2900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 190c9746fd59538efcce6a6437cd304c46aca107 OP_EQUAL
address
33yTuAxQ3DaQvNDw44epGhKhPEZiExAyLR
transaction
74aa36bed4200926e05d78666c19d66c6e3c3280520da69ebc6658815acf6695